Band History:
Bio of This Illusion
This Illusion formed May 2003 with one thing in common; the hunger to perform music that is exciting, explosive & dynamic. A band that’s dedicated, will turn heads & capture wide audiences. This Illusion got to work writing songs straight away & recorded their self-titled debut EP at the end of September 2003 in Premier Studios (Corby, UK) with producer Iain Wetherell (Released through Casket Records (CSK027) on May 17th 2004).
This was followed up with a 3 track single - ‘Not Just Listening’. Produced by Rick Parkhouse at RNT studios (Dorset, UK). Released via Casket Music (cat. no.CSK042) May 23rd 2005.
Each individual incorporates their own range of influences into the band; an attitude & passion that creates a captivating, diverse blend that is ‘This Illusion’. Their genre shattering sound is derived from equal parts punk/metal/hardcore & the band is not about to conform to one style, playing what they want to play with NO compromises. All the members of This Illusion previously performed in various bands, recording & touring not only throughout the UK but the entire world. This experience gave the band a platform to discover their own style, allowing them to experiment with their creativity.
